The Name of the Rose author, 84, dies

UmbertoLa Republica has reportedly confirmed that blockbuster author  Umberto Eco, 84, who was perhaps best known for his major blockbuster novel The Name of the Rose in 1980 — has passed away. Per additional reports in the New York Daily News, Eco,  was an “extraordinary example of intellectualism within Europe” as an individual who was virtually unknown until much later in life.
